Summary
- Input
- 34329.66 ETN
- Output
- 34329.61 ETN
- Fees
- 0.05 ETN
- Fees Rate (ETN / kB)
- 0.01 ETN
- Payment ID (ASCII)
- 1vd8RpgUv
Input
(11)
34329.66 ETN
Output (9)
34329.61 ETN
Payment ID
da31f27600806438bab5c5523b03701367d71716550d99aba32776969e811586 |